LicensingISPG Runtime, developer edition, and a large part of ISPG IDE, can be used for free. Advanced features of ISPG IDE requires a IDE machine license, after a 30 days trial period. ISPG Runtime, server version, requires a:
The main difference between machine licenses and domain licenses is that the later can be copied and used on many machines, but machine licenses are generated using an activation process, and are bound to the specific machine for which they were generated. License ExpirationLicenses can be purchased in a number of monthly installments ($9.99USD), as described in our Pricing and Return Policy. After a speciffic number of payments (dependent of license type: 12 for IDE, 24 for domain and 36 for server), the license issued will not have an expiration date, becoming perpetual, and no more charges will be applied. The license will be valid two month from current date (rounded to begining of next month if a current date is 29, 30 or 31-th of the month). The charge for the license will be applied one month from current date (rounded as above) and will be a reccurent monthly charge. The reccurent monthly charges can be stopped at any time, from your account management page. Because of the overlap in validity of the current license and the previous one, you efectively have a free month in advance, each time. License transfersA special procedure must be used to transfer a machine license to another machine. You must log in to your account and initiate a licens transfer. You will need to provide the activation key of the new machine and a new license will be issued. There is a limited number of transfers allowed:
Domain licenses can be copied and used on any number of computers. |
